Why Choose Tulum or Cancun for Your Corporate Retreat?
Tulum: A Tranquil Paradise
Tulum has emerged as a go-to location for companies looking to escape the hustle and bustle. Known for its eco-friendly resorts and breathtaking natural beauty, Tulum offers a serene atmosphere perfect for reflection and team bonding.
Cancun: The Bustling Hub
Conversely, Cancun is a vibrant tourist destination with a plethora of entertainment options. If your team thrives on energy and excitement, Cancun’s resorts and nightlife may be more suitable for your corporate retreat.
Venue Comparison Table
| Venue Name | Location | Capacity | Price/Person/Night | Best For | Standout Feature | F&B Included | |--------------------------|----------|------------------|---------------------|------------------------|----------------------------------|--------------| | Azulik | Tulum | 50-100 | $300-400 | Wellness Retreats | Treehouse-style accommodations | Yes | | Papaya Playa Project | Tulum | 30-80 | $200-350 | Creative Brainstorming | Beachfront location | Yes | | Coqui Coqui | Tulum | 10-20 | $400-600 | Executive Retreats | Boutique luxury | Yes | | Nizuc Resort & Spa | Cancun | 50-200 | $250-450 | High-End Meetings | Private beach access | Yes | | The Ritz-Carlton | Cancun | 50-300 | $300-500 | Corporate Conferences | Award-winning dining | Yes | | Moon Palace | Cancun | 100-500 | $200-400 | Large Groups | Over 2,000 rooms | Yes | | Hyatt Ziva | Cancun | 50-150 | $150-300 | Casual Retreats | Family-friendly with activities | Yes | | Casa Malca | Tulum | 40-60 | $250-400 | Art and Culture Focus | Former home of Pablo Escobar | Yes |

Sample 3-Day Itinerary
Day 1: Arrival and Welcome
- Morning: Arrive at your selected venue and check-in.
- Afternoon: Welcome lunch at the venue.
- Evening: Team-building activity such as a cooking class or beach bonfire.
Day 2: Workshops and Exploration
- Morning: Breakfast followed by a workshop on team dynamics.
- Afternoon: Explore local attractions (e.g., Tulum ruins or Cancun's underwater museum).
- Evening: Dinner at a local restaurant featuring regional cuisine.
Day 3: Reflection and Departure
- Morning: Breakfast and a closing session to reflect on the retreat.
- Afternoon: Check-out and depart.

Risk Mitigation: What Could Go Wrong and How to Prevent It
- Weather Issues: Consider indoor venues or flexible activity plans.
- Travel Delays: Book flights with ample buffer time and consider travel insurance.
- Catering Problems: Confirm dietary restrictions in advance and have backup catering options.
